May 25, 2022
A strong cold front moving through the region on the 25th. A broken line of thunderstorms developed along the frontal boundary. A few storms developed ahead of the main line of storms for a short period before the main line caught up to them. This resulted in a longer period of rainfall for some areas of New Orleans metro which lead to flash flooding.
